While stock options align employee interests with shareholder value, wellness benefits like gym memberships or mental health support demonstrate a commitment to the individual, making the offer more attractive in a competitive market.

Competitive packages are the first line of defense against turnover, but the non-monetary elements often hold greater long-term value. A startup might offer a lower base salary with higher equity potential, while a established corporation provides a robust benefits suite and stable income.
